Before Manchester City drew 3-3 with Everton at the Hill Dickinson Stadium last Monday, the biggest fitness query that surrounded Pep Guardiola’s side was: would Rodri play? The answer was no, as Manchester City’s midfield general missed the enthralling match, which put a dent in Manchester City’s bid to win this season’s Premier League title. Up next for City is another crucial Premier League fixture against Brentford at the Etihad Stadium on Saturday. It is simply a match City have to win to retain any hope of winning this season’s Premier League title. Heading into the match, Rodri’s fitness is once again a story to monitor.

Rodri wasn’t spotted training with his Manchester City teammates yesterday.

Manchester City hosted an open section of training yesterday ahead of this weekend’s clash with Brentford. The good news for Pep Guardiola’s side was that Josko Gvardiol and Ruben Dias both returned to training after lengthy injury layoffs. That was fantastic to see for City. However, there was a concern to come out of City’s open training session.

Advertisement

As Sky Sports reported, Rodri failed to join his teammates in the open training session. The reason as to why Rodri didn’t feature in City’s training yesterday wasn’t revealed or immediately clear. Given that Rodri hasn’t played since Manchester City beat Arsenal 2-1 at the end of April, his availability for another must-win game for Pep Guardiola’s side does appear to be in doubt.
